Transaction 583286934540d21dbc73c7e5a882029f7a1df71377e78545c920077effd235d3
1 Input
2 Outputs
- 583286934540d21dbc73c7e5a882029f7a1df71377e78545c920077effd235d3:0
- 583286934540d21dbc73c7e5a882029f7a1df71377e78545c920077effd235d3:1
value 219051
address 3EHBLqjLb71V7RxN915RF2MTBJsQ7QXmec
value 7575299
address 1JpvbxmuwiZKpiuYQWvVxjTneZb4k7REZG